From you

what we need on site

Power and water are the two that matter to us. The rest of this list is just so the trailer can get in and stand somewhere level.

  • A 32A electrical hook-up within reach of the pitch.
  • A mains water point we can connect to.
  • A pitch on firm, level ground, clear of your guest route.
  • Vehicle access to the pitch for the trailer and the towing vehicle.
  • An agreed arrival window, confirmed with the venue rather than assumed.
  • Somewhere to dispose of waste water if the venue has it — we take it away otherwise.

Questions

industry & association events, answered

Can you serve an evening event rather than a daytime one?

Yes, and most of these are evenings. Tell us the hours you want covered when you enquire and the quote will reflect them, rather than us pricing a daytime booking and adding to it afterwards.

Can you work alongside the venue's bar?

Yes, and it's the normal arrangement. We're not selling what the bar sells and we don't need their counter. We agree our times with the venue in advance so the two of us take turns rather than talk over each other.

Do you understand how a production room works?

We run craft services for film and television as well as events, and we're listed on 4RFV, the directory the UK film, television and video industry books from. A room that all wants a coffee at the same moment is familiar territory.
